Ако искаш готов компилиран ми пиши на лс, защото нямаме право да споделяме .аmxx файлове.
Ето и един по-стар плъгин:
Код за потвърждение: Избери целия код
#include <amxmodx>
#include <amxmisc>
#include <cstrike>
#include <zombieplague>
new ammo[3][33],string[21],ammopacks
public plugin_init()
{
register_plugin("[ZP] AmmoChange", "1.0", "ZETA")
}
public client_putinserver(id)
{
set_task(3.0,"func_ammo",id)
}
public func_ammo(id)
{
ammopacks = zp_get_user_ammo_packs(id)
ammo[0][id] = ammopacks
ammo[1][id] = ammopacks
ammo[2][id] = ammopacks
set_task(1.0,"change_ammo",id,_,_,"b")
}
public change_ammo(id)
{
ammo[1][id] = zp_get_user_ammo_packs(id)
if(ammo[1][id] != ammo[2][id])
{
if(ammo[1][id] > ammo[2][id])
{
ammopacks = ammo[1][id] - ammo[2][id]
format(string,charsmax(string),"[+%d Ammo]", ammopacks)
}
else
{
ammopacks = ammo[2][id] - ammo[1][id]
format(string,charsmax(string),"[+%d Ammo]", ammopacks)
}
ammo[2][id] = ammo[1][id]
if(get_pcvar_num(cvarShowType))
{
set_hudmessage(180, 180, 180, -1.0, 0.8, 0, 5.0, 3.0,_,_,3)
show_hudmessage(id, "%s", string)
}
else
client_print(id, print_center, "%s", string)
}
return PLUGIN_HANDLED
}
public client_disconnect(id)
{
ammo[0][id] = 0
ammo[1][id] = 0
ammo[2][id] = 0
remove_task(id)
}